Key Features:
High-Resolution Clarity: The 1600×2560 resolution offers exceptional sharpness, providing crisp and clear visuals. The pixel density is designed to meet the needs of high-end devices where image quality and detail are essential.
AMOLED Display Technology: This display leverages AMOLED technology, enabling each pixel to emit light independently. This results in deep blacks, rich colors, and high contrast, making it perfect for vibrant visual experiences and power-saving efficiency.
MIPI Interface for Fast Data Transmission: The MIPI interface ensures the display can transmit data quickly and reliably, making it well-suited for real-time applications where performance and responsiveness are key. Its compatibility with modern devices ensures seamless integration.
400cd/m² Brightness: With a brightness of 400cd/m², the display ensures clear readability in well-lit environments, while still being power-efficient for indoor use, making it versatile across multiple settings.
